Natural Increase rate is a geographical and demographical term, that describes the difference between the crude birth rate and the crude deaths rate occurring in a year, at a particular place.

It is often measure by, finding the difference between the number of live births and the number of deaths occurring in a year, divided by the mid-year population of that year, multiplied by a factor, often 1,000
